Attorney General Raoul Opposes Rollback Of Federal Staffing Standards For Long-term Care Facilities
CHICAGO – Attorney General Kwame Raoul, as part of a coalition of 18 attorneys general, filed a comment letter opposing a federal proposal to eliminate minimum staffing standards and other comprehensive regulations for long-term health care facilities.“These standards increase access to long-term care, protect vulnerable patients, improve care and help to prevent fraud,” Raoul said. “I urge this administration to ensure that minimum staffing req…
Attorney General Jeff Jackson Calls for Stronger Federal Staffing Standards at Senior Health Care Facilities
F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E Thursday, February 5, 2026 Contact: nahmed@ncdoj.gov 919-538-2809 RALEIGH — Attorney General Jeff Jackson and a coalition of 18 attorneys general are calling on the federal government to reinstate critical staffing standards and protections designed to keep senior citizens safe in long-term health care facilities.
